I have a Netgear AC1750. I have noticed that 192.168.x.x and my Android phone say my Nexus 6P phone has one MAC address starting in AC

However, when I use the Genie app, the network monitor says my phone has a MAC address starting in AA.

Genie correctly displays the correct MAC address for all other devices. When I go to 192.168.x.x on my phone, it shows the correct MAC address. What is going on here? I have MAC filtering, so only the MAC addresses that I have allowed can connect.
 
Also, when I run the Netgear Genie app on my tablet (Nexus 7 2012), it detects my cellphones correct MAC address. Interestingly, my tablet's MAC address appears correctly on Genie on both my tablet and my phone.


Why is my Nexus 6P's MAC address appearing incorrect when I run Genie on it?

UPDATE: I rebooted my Nexus 6P, and now Genie reports it with a MAC address starting 1E. What is going on here? Is this a Marshmallow/Nougat feature of some sort?
